BEFORE YOU GET STARTED
In addition to the supplies in the box, installing your Kuth Cool Rinse requires an adjustable wrench and a screwdriver. No big deal. You got this.
SHUT OFF THE WATER TO YOUR TOILET
You’ll probably want to give the toilet a flush or two as well to guarantee the tank is empty and to confirm that water is no longer flowing.

UNSCREW YOUR EXISTING TOILET SEAT
Make sure to keep track of any hardware that comes off when you do as you’ll need this to put it back on.
PLACING YOUR COOL RINSE BIDET
Place the Kuth Cool Rinse as far back as it will go. Then insert your previous screws into the circular screw slots (they’re designed to accomodate most toilets). Then replace the toilet seat itself, screwing it down on top of the Kuth Cool Rinse.
Note
If your Kuth Cool Rinse arrived with the circular disks separated from the actual unit, you’ll need to snap them in before before this step.
ATTACHING THE T-SPLITTER
Remove the hose sending water to your toilet on 1 the end that attaches to
your toilet. Next, screw on the metal T-splitter before replacing the water
hose on the bottom of the T-splitter.
Make sure that the rubber o-ring is placed in the top of the T-splitter before
attaching it to your toilet. This will ensure a water-fitting. Hand-tighten
each connection, taking care not to cross thread or force anything, before
turning an additional 1/4 to l/2turn with the wrench to tighten it up.
FINISH UP
After attaching the other end of the hose to the 1 underside of the handle, turn the water back on and give it a test (try not to shoot yourself in the face, you’ve been warned).
Final note: Place a dry piece of toilet paper on the floor beneath the hoses and let it stay there for the first 20 minutes and use or two to make it easier to spot any leaks requiring additional tightening.
Enjoy
Sit as far back as your can, without getting weird.
Turn it up a bit a time to find the right amount of pressure; if anything
feels uncomfortable, back off a bit.
Now sit up nice and tall and do a bit of rocking or shimmying. A full clean
takes about a minute!
